Description

Douglas Lucak has lived and worked in his hometown of Cleveland for most of his life. Since the mid 1980s, these familiar surroundings have been his chosen subject matter. Sunday Blue is from his initial body of landscapes and cityscapes taken with a panoramic camera, printed in small scale, and hand-painted with oils. Here, Lucak recorded the swimming pool in Tremont's Lincoln Park using a straightforward, documentary approach, but his hand tinting and color choice personalized the bleak winter scene. By carefully positioning his camera, he read the decorative tile patterns in the empty pool as cross shapes, which relate to the churches in the distant background.
